General Information about #082E42
The hexadecimal color code #082E42 represents a dark shade of blue, often described as 'Blue Whale'. It's composed of 0.78% red, 18.04% green, and 25.88% blue. In the RGB color space, it translates to R:8, G:46, B:66. This color is commonly used in designs where a sense of depth, stability, or sophistication is desired. Due to its low brightness, it is often paired with lighter colors to provide sufficient contrast and readability. Colors close to it are dark and desaturated. The color lies in the cyan-blue hue range. When printing, it requires careful calibration to avoid appearing too dark or muddy, ensuring that the intended blue tone is accurately reproduced.
The color #082E42, also known as Blue Whale, presents some accessibility challenges, particularly concerning color contrast. When used as a background color, it requires very light text to ensure readability, adhering to WCAG (Web Content Accessibility Guidelines) standards. A contrast ratio of at least 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text is recommended. Conversely, if used as text, a very light background color is necessary. It's crucial to avoid pairing it with similarly dark or muted colors, as this would render content difficult to perceive for users with visual impairments. Consider using accessibility evaluation tools to verify contrast ratios and simulate color blindness to ensure that the color scheme is accessible to a wide range of users, ultimately providing an inclusive design.

Applications
Web Design
In web design, #082E42 can be effectively used for header backgrounds or navigation bars, providing a sophisticated and professional feel. It pairs well with light-colored fonts and minimalist designs. For instance, a technology company might use it to create a sense of stability and innovation on their website. Furthermore, it can be used to highlight certain design elements.
Interior Design
In interior design, Blue Whale can serve as an accent wall color in a study or home office. Paired with light wood furniture and warm lighting, it creates a calming and focused environment. It can also be used for upholstery, providing a touch of elegance to sofas or armchairs. To increase the impact, the color can be combined with brighter contrasting accents.
Fashion
In fashion, #082E42 can be used for evening wear or formal attire, conveying a sense of sophistication and depth. It can also be incorporated into accessories such as scarves or handbags to add a touch of elegance to an outfit. The color works well with silver or gold jewelry, creating a timeless and classic look. Depending on the fabric, the color may appear differently.
